Loophole turns RV owners into tax dodgers

In addition to its wide-open skies, roaming grizzlies and world-class fly-fishing, Montana has another lure for Californians: the prospect of a tax dodge.
Much to the displeasure of California law enforcement officials, Montana has become a haven for motor home owners who prefer not to pay the Golden State’s sales tax when they buy their costly coaches. Montana has no sales tax, and recreational-vehicle aficionados are taking a break from their road maps and AAA Trip-Tiks to set up shell corporations in the state.
